This battle can be a struggle. To be honest, this is possibly the most
difficult level in the game - do not get discouraged! IF you have a strategy,
and keep your cool, then the stage isn't so bad. On your first time playing
this stage in Main Game - I recommend you have a load of Reserves - more than
100 at the very least, better 150+ and optimally 200+. On return trips, you can
manage with less - but this is your first exposure to Generals and Evil Odamas.

Start teh stage by aiming up to one end of the structures blocking the path to
Ippeita. Break as many of the towers as possible using ricochet and tilt to
bounce yourself off of smaller structures and into the towers. As you head back
to the bottom portion of the stage, try to open one of the houses and tilt to
slow yourself down as you approach a wall. Try to band against the wall a few
times to open it from this direction.

Back at the Bell Crew, release a multitude of troops and Press Forward. Have a
group rally one of the enemy flippers, and then have another group seize the
other. Those flippers, when enemy-controlled - turn your Odama into an Evil
Odama. In the event that you do turn Evil, use the Odama to collect items or
smash structures on the battleground.

Until the Flippers are seized, conscription is a risky business unless you go
for the lesser quantity of soldiers at the top end of the field. Conscript as
many as possible, however.

As you rally the flippers, smash the walls with the Odama. Be warned! The
ricochet of the walls is potentially fatal - it is very fast. You may want to
fire the Odama slowly at the wall.

When both flippers are seized, have the Bell Crew press forward. Fire the Odama
up and around through one fo the smashed walls to land on top of the larger,
manmade wall that rapidly restores. Bound from this and into the Towers, and
concentrate on hitting Ippeita. If you strike him, all structures will be
destroyed (besides Houses). Ippeita will now be attackable - and hitting him
while keeping your troops healthy might become hard. It might not be a bad idea
to use Calavry once while attacking him so your troops can better concentrate
on him.

But for now, watch out for the catapults that grab the Odama and fire it to the
bottom section. If you can, become Heavenly and conscript as many of the
newcomers as possible. In fact, being Heavenly helps immensely here, as it is
very crowded around Ippeita and you need to hit him with the Odama.

By the way, going up through the sides is the easiest way to get the Odama to
the top portion of the screen. To get through the middle - fire more or less
straight up and hold both flippers open. It;s harder, but sometimes you may
want a more direct approach.

Back to Ippeita, fend off his underlings and strike him with the Odama to knock
him down. Rally the troops on him so that they begin to remove his armor. Keep
the Odama gaining Heavenly status - or opn the captured flippers to strike
Ippeita whenever he gets up.

It hurts yoru efforts if the enemy troops build up and push the bell beyong the
captured flippers. Maybe conscript or kill them, or use Calvary. Either way,
get back to whittling Ippeita down asap.

Once the message that teh enemy General is captured appears, Press Forward
through the gate.
